Original Description
The painting A Steam Engine Pulling Loaded Wagons Through the Industrial North by George Weatherill captures the raw energy of Britain’s industrial revolution. Weatherill, a 20th-century railway artist, meticulously renders the steam engine as a powerful symbol of progress, enveloped in billowing smoke against a backdrop of northern England’s rugged industrial landscapes. His realistic style, rich in detail and atmospheric depth, pays homage to the era’s engineering triumphs while evoking a sense of movement and grit. While Weatherill may not be as widely celebrated as Turner or L.S. Lowry, his works hold historical significance, documenting the twilight of steam railways with precision and nostalgia. The painting anchors viewers in a pivotal moment of mechanization, where human ambition and machinery converge.
